Why Choose a Nonprofit University for an Online Software Engineering Master's Degree?

A nonprofit university is an institution organized to advance an educational mission rather than distribute profits to shareholders or owners. Both state-supported public universities and private nonprofit universities can offer respected online software engineering master's degrees.

The important distinction is not simply nonprofit versus for-profit; it is whether the institution is properly accredited, transparent about outcomes and costs, and equipped to deliver graduate-level technical education.

Nonprofit universities can be a good choice for professionals who want the same institutional name and academic standards associated with the university's campus-based programs.

They often provide access to faculty, libraries, alumni communities, research activity, and federal financial-aid eligibility when students qualify. Public nonprofits may offer lower tuition for residents, while private nonprofits may provide more standardized online pricing or specialized technical curricula.

Nonprofit status has limits as a quality signal. A nonprofit program may still be expensive, have limited course availability, or provide modest career services for online learners. Conversely, an affordable public program may require more self-direction and offer fewer live networking opportunities. Compare the actual student experience rather than assuming one governance model is automatically better.

Online learning also changes the trade-off. A fully asynchronous program can reduce commuting and let students keep working, but it requires disciplined weekly planning and may provide fewer spontaneous faculty interactions. A hybrid program can strengthen local networking and hands-on collaboration, but travel and residency costs can erase some of the convenience advantage.

Professionals who want to move into technical project leadership, engineering management, architecture, reliability, or quality engineering often benefit most from a software engineering degree. Students who want to change fields entirely may need a foundational computer science curriculum first. What Accreditation Should an Online Software Engineering Master's Program Have?

Institutional accreditation should be your first verification step. In the United States, a recognized institutional accreditor evaluates the university as a whole, including academic oversight, financial stability, governance, and student services. Confirm the institution's current status through the U.S. Department of Education database or the Council for Higher Education Accreditation before paying an application deposit.

Programmatic accreditation is different. Engineering programs may be accredited by ABET, but ABET accreditation is more common at the undergraduate level and is not required for every legitimate software engineering master's program.

A graduate program without ABET accreditation is not automatically a weak choice. For a master's degree, curriculum depth, faculty qualifications, admissions standards, institutional accreditation, and employer relevance often matter more.

Use these checks to separate a credible online program from a program that merely uses appealing marketing language.

  • Verify the university's institutional accreditation and confirm that it applies to the degree-granting institution, not a partner or platform provider.
  • Read the degree title, transcript designation, and diploma language; online students should receive the university's standard graduate credential unless the school clearly states otherwise.
  • Review faculty biographies for relevant software engineering, computer science, cybersecurity, systems, or industry experience.
  • Check whether the program is authorized to enroll students in your state and whether any required residency can be completed without unexpected travel costs.
  • For international students or visa-related needs, confirm enrollment and residency rules directly with the university because online study can have separate requirements.

A common mistake is treating a school's general reputation as proof that the online degree has the exact preparation you need. Instead, inspect required courses and capstone requirements. How Much Does an Online Software Engineering Master's Degree at a Nonprofit University Cost?

Total cost is more useful than advertised cost per credit. Calculate tuition for every required credit, then add technology fees, application fees, textbooks, proctoring, travel for any residency, and the opportunity cost of reducing work hours. Graduate students should also distinguish between a school's published rate and the amount they will actually pay after employer tuition assistance, scholarships, veterans' benefits, or other aid.

Penn State World Campus publishes graduate tuition by credit rather than a single degree price. Its 2025-26 published rate of $1,017 per credit provides a useful example: a 33-credit program would equal $33,561 in tuition before applicable fees and future rate changes.

This is an illustration of how to estimate a total, not a universal price benchmark; public institutions can be lower for qualifying residents, while private programs may charge more.

The following cost framework helps applicants compare programs even when schools update tuition annually or charge different rates by residency.

Cost componentWhat to verifyWhy it changes the comparison
TuitionPer-credit rate, residency category, and number of required creditsA lower per-credit rate can still cost more if the degree requires more credits
Mandatory feesOnline learning, technology, student-services, and graduation chargesFees may not appear in headline tuition figures
Course materialsTextbooks, cloud-platform access, software licenses, and lab toolsTechnical courses can require paid services beyond tuition
Travel and residencyRequired campus visits, lodging, meals, and transportationA mostly online program may still have meaningful travel expenses
FinancingScholarships, employer reimbursement, payment plans, and federal loan eligibilityFunding affects borrowing and the degree's long-term return

Ask for a written, current estimate that covers the planned start term through graduation. Do not compare a 30-credit program with a 36-credit program using per-credit price alone, and do not assume tuition will remain unchanged over a multiyear part-time schedule. Borrow only after reviewing interest, origination fees, repayment terms, and your likely post-degree earnings scenario.

What Are the Admission Requirements for Online Software Engineering Master's Programs?

Admissions requirements vary widely because software engineering master's programs serve both experienced developers and applicants transitioning from adjacent technical fields. Most nonprofit universities expect a bachelor's degree from an accredited institution, official transcripts, an application, a statement of purpose, and evidence that the applicant can succeed in graduate computing coursework.

Applicants with computer science, software engineering, information technology, electrical engineering, mathematics, or a related degree usually have the most direct path.

Applicants from other disciplines may still be admitted, but they may need undergraduate preparation in programming, discrete mathematics, data structures, algorithms, computer organization, or calculus. Some universities allow conditional admission; others require prerequisites before enrollment.

Before applying, organize materials around the factors an admissions committee can actually assess.

  • Academic preparation: Transcripts should show relevant quantitative and programming coursework or a credible plan to complete prerequisites.
  • Technical experience: Describe programming languages, production systems, testing practices, cloud tools, repositories, and responsibilities rather than simply listing job titles.
  • Statement of purpose: Connect the degree's curriculum to a focused goal such as software architecture, quality engineering, platform engineering, secure development, or engineering leadership.
  • Recommendations: Choose supervisors, professors, or technical leads who can describe your analytical ability, collaboration, and readiness for graduate work.
  • English-language and residency requirements: International and out-of-state applicants should confirm current policies directly with the school.

A common error is applying to highly technical programs without checking prerequisite gaps. Complete foundational courses first if needed; this can be less expensive and less risky than entering a master's program unprepared for algorithms or advanced programming. Also verify whether standardized tests are optional, required, or not considered, since policies can differ by program and admission cycle.

What Will You Study in an Online Software Engineering Master's Program?

An online software engineering master's degree focuses on the disciplined design, construction, testing, deployment, and maintenance of software systems. It differs from a broad computer science master's degree by placing greater emphasis on engineering processes, project coordination, quality, requirements, architecture, and delivering reliable software at scale.

Course titles differ, but a sound curriculum should build both technical depth and the ability to work effectively in a software organization. Review the required courses before judging a specialization by its name.

Curriculum areaTypical topicsCareer relevance
Software architecture and designDesign patterns, distributed systems, architecture trade-offs, documentationUseful for senior developer and architect pathways
Requirements and product deliveryStakeholder analysis, user stories, estimation, lifecycle modelsSupports product-facing engineering and technical leadership
Testing and quality assuranceTest automation, verification, validation, quality metricsRelevant to quality engineering and reliability roles
Secure and cloud softwareSecure coding, DevOps, deployment pipelines, cloud architectureAddresses current employer expectations for modern delivery practices
Capstone or applied projectTeam development, research, systems implementation, presentationCan create portfolio evidence when the project is substantive

Artificial intelligence is changing software work, but it does not eliminate the need for engineering judgment. Employers increasingly expect developers to evaluate AI-generated code, protect sensitive data, test outputs, manage dependencies, and understand system-level consequences.

Favor programs that teach code quality, security, review practices, and responsible use of development tools rather than programs that treat a single tool as a substitute for core engineering knowledge.

How Flexible Are Online Software Engineering Master's Programs, and How Long Do They Take?

Most online software engineering master's programs are designed for working professionals, but flexibility varies more than promotional language suggests. A fully asynchronous course lets students complete weekly work on their own schedule, usually with deadlines. A synchronous course requires attendance at scheduled online meetings. Hybrid programs add campus sessions, residencies, or location-based activities.

A typical master's degree requires roughly 30 to 36 credits. Full-time students may finish in about 18 to 24 months when courses are continuously available, while part-time students commonly take two to three years or longer. Completion time depends on course sequencing, prerequisite work, transfer-credit rules, leaves of absence, and how many courses a student can manage alongside employment.

Compare the delivery model against your actual weekly capacity, not your ideal schedule. A course with asynchronous lectures may still require fixed-time team meetings, proctored examinations, or group presentation deadlines. Ask whether students can take one course per term, whether summer enrollment is available, and whether required courses are offered every term.

Accelerated programs can reduce time enrolled, but the trade-off is heavier weekly workload and less room to absorb work emergencies. A slower, part-time schedule often improves persistence for professionals with family or caregiving responsibilities. Choose acceleration only if you can sustain the pace without sacrificing learning, health, or job performance.

What Student Support, Faculty Access, and Networking Do Online Software Engineering Master's Programs Offer?

Online students should expect more than recorded lectures and a learning-management-system login. High-quality nonprofit programs provide reliable academic advising, instructor access, technical support, library services, accommodations processes, and a clear way to resolve enrollment or course concerns from a distance.

Faculty access matters particularly in project-based technical education. Look for published office hours, predictable feedback standards, active discussion participation, and instructors who can explain how course concepts apply to current software engineering practice. In a strong program, group work is structured enough to build collaboration skills without leaving students to negotiate every deadline and contribution issue alone.

Networking can be less automatic online, but it can still be meaningful when a program deliberately creates connections. Ask whether online students can attend career fairs, employer panels, virtual hackathons, alumni events, professional association activities, and capstone showcases.

Also ask whether career staff review technical resumes, portfolios, Git repositories, and interview preparation rather than providing only general career advice.

One practical red flag is a school that cannot explain how online learners access the same advising, career, and complaint-resolution channels available to campus students. Another is a capstone that lacks faculty supervision or clear evaluation criteria. Request examples of recent project themes and ask how intellectual property, team formation, and employer-sponsored projects are handled.

What Jobs, Salaries, and Career Outcomes Can You Expect From an Online Software Engineering Master's Degree?

A software engineering master's degree can support advancement into roles that combine programming expertise with systems thinking, quality responsibility, architecture, and technical leadership.

Common targets include software developer, software engineer, software architect, DevOps or platform engineer, quality assurance engineer, systems analyst, technical product manager, and engineering manager. Employers set their own hiring standards, so the degree is strongest when paired with demonstrable technical work and relevant experience.

The U.S. Bureau of Labor Statistics reported a median annual wage of $133,080 for software developers in May 2024. That figure represents a national occupation-wide median, not the pay of every master's graduate; compensation varies by location, industry, seniority, specialization, and the employer's pay structure.

BLS also projects 16% employment growth for software developers, quality assurance analysts, and testers from 2024 to 2034, indicating sustained demand but not guaranteeing an individual job outcome.

This table connects common roles to the evidence employers may evaluate alongside a graduate credential.

RoleTypical responsibilitiesEvidence that strengthens candidacy
Software developer or engineerBuild, test, maintain, and improve applications or servicesProduction experience, code samples, testing knowledge, relevant languages
Software architectDefine system structure, integration patterns, and technical trade-offsSystems-design experience, architecture coursework, cross-team leadership
Quality assurance engineerDevelop testing strategies and improve software reliabilityAutomation tools, test plans, quality metrics, defect-analysis experience
DevOps or platform engineerSupport deployment, infrastructure automation, and system reliabilityCloud, CI/CD, containers, monitoring, and security practice
Engineering managerLead developers, delivery planning, and technical executionPeople leadership, project outcomes, communication, engineering judgment

For career changers, a master's degree may not replace the need for a portfolio, internships, open-source contributions, or entry-level experience. For established developers, the degree may be more valuable as a way to demonstrate readiness for architecture, technical leadership, or a specialized domain. Review job descriptions in your desired market before selecting electives so that the degree supports a concrete skill gap.

Is an Online Software Engineering Master's Degree From a Nonprofit University Worth It?

An online software engineering master's degree from a nonprofit university can be worth it when it solves a specific career problem: moving into senior technical work, gaining structured software engineering knowledge, qualifying for an employer's education requirement, shifting into a new specialization, or building credibility for leadership.

Its value is lower when the curriculum duplicates skills you already use daily, borrowing would be high, or the program does not offer the technical depth needed for your target role.

Evaluate return on investment using your own baseline. Compare total out-of-pocket cost, expected time to completion, lost income if you reduce work hours, employer reimbursement, likely job-market value in your location, and nonfinancial benefits such as networking or structured skill development. Do not base the decision solely on national salary figures, rankings, or an advertised "average" outcome.

The most useful final comparison is a short scorecard for each school. Give greater weight to the factors that determine whether you can complete the program and use it afterward.

  • Career alignment: Required courses and electives directly support the role or specialization you want within the next few years.
  • Academic legitimacy: The university holds recognized institutional accreditation, publishes faculty information, and clearly identifies the degree awarded.
  • Affordability: You have a realistic total-cost estimate and a financing plan that does not rely on optimistic salary assumptions.
  • Schedule fit: Live sessions, team projects, exam rules, and course sequencing work with your job and personal obligations.
  • Outcome support: Online students can access career guidance, a professional network, and a meaningful capstone or portfolio opportunity.

Choose a different path if a shorter certificate, employer-sponsored training, a computer science bridge program, or continued project experience would address your immediate goal at substantially lower cost. The right program is one you can finish, afford, and connect to a credible next career step - not simply the one with the most recognizable name.

Will my diploma say that I earned the degree online?

Many nonprofit universities issue the same degree title and diploma to online and campus students, but policies vary. Ask the registrar or admissions office how the degree, transcript, and any concentration are recorded before enrolling.

Can I work full time while earning an online software engineering master's degree?

Often, yes, especially in a part-time format. However, group projects, weekly deadlines, and technically demanding courses can require substantial evening and weekend work. Starting with one course can help you test the workload.

Do I need to be a professional programmer before applying?

Not always. Some programs admit applicants from related technical backgrounds, but most expect prior programming and quantitative preparation. Review prerequisite requirements carefully and complete any missing foundations before beginning graduate coursework.

Can credits from another graduate program transfer?

Transfer policies differ by university and may limit the number, age, grade, and subject match of accepted credits. Obtain written confirmation before assuming previous coursework will shorten the degree.
